Get the Subaru 4 pot front 2 pot rear. Each caliper is about $100 each refurbished on ebay. Plus they have the shaved side so they will not say subaru. Paint those red instead. The front is a direct replacment of our caliper. No need to upgrade rotors (if you dont need to) and the rear is a direct replacement with use of a $250 bracket from kartboy. So you can have the look of a big brake kit for about 650 bucks. After $40 paint and some scion decals for the calipers (if you choose) say $700. Not bad considering the cheapest big brake kit for the FRS is $1500 brand new just for the front. (Wilwood)
